你查询的IP:[59.155.90.61]  地理位置:中国–上海–上海电信

最新查询121.56.15.28 210.2.166.51 123.56.64.92 119.48.83.32 59.64.195.68 122.64.189.4 210.26.9.255 119.28.70.69 119.16.47.0 59.155.90.61 60.194.81.240 117.76.10.69 121.248.231.28 59.155.205.4 210.5.144.251 124.196.41.7 210.2.200.192 203.80.144.104 202.75.208.223 221.13.204.214 202.91.224.223 123.108.128.185 202.85.208.166 119.58.113.111 218.104.164.253 218.249.163.127 210.5.127.103 210.22.86.59 210.192.96.177 121.58.144.34 203.191.144.141